Lost Love
By Carla Smith
You stole my heart
Before I even had a chance.
Your eyes bore into my soul
And saw my secrets;
And read my needs.
I resisted the urge to
call on you for help.
I refused to admit that
I loved you.
You gave me the space
I needed to think and breathe.
But one day I turned
And you were gone.
I didn't mean to make you leave.
I realized my love too late.
Your love-light had guided me
And now its gone.
I give these words to you
To keep that light alive.
You were and still are
My heart, my soul, my life, my
love My Catherine.
